Secret Miami Talks: Putin Envoy Meets with Trump Allies Amid Ukraine War

A clandestine meeting at a private Miami golf club has revealed a potential backchannel effort involving a key figure from the Kremlin and prominent supporters of former President Donald Trump, raising questions about the future trajectory of the Ukraine conflict. The discussions, held on Saturday, underscore the complex and often hidden diplomatic currents surrounding the ongoing war.

The Meeting: A Discreet Gathering in Florida

Kirill Dmitriev, President Vladimir Putin’s special envoy for economic cooperation, engaged in direct conversations with Steve Bannon and other individuals closely aligned with Donald Trump. The location, a secluded golf club known for its privacy, suggests a deliberate attempt to avoid public scrutiny. While the precise details of the discussions remain undisclosed, sources indicate the talks centered on potential pathways to de-escalation in Ukraine and the broader geopolitical implications of the conflict.

Dmitriev’s role as Putin’s economic envoy is significant. He previously headed the Russia Direct Investment Fund (RDIF), a sovereign wealth fund instrumental in attracting foreign investment into Russia. His presence in Miami signals a willingness from Moscow to explore alternative diplomatic avenues, even as military operations continue in Ukraine. The choice of interlocutors – individuals with a history of advocating for a more restrained U.S. foreign policy – is particularly noteworthy.

Trump Allies and Shifting Geopolitical Landscapes

Steve Bannon, a former chief strategist to President Trump, has consistently called for a reassessment of U.S. involvement in Ukraine, advocating for a more cautious approach. His presence at the meeting suggests a potential channel for conveying messages between Moscow and a future administration potentially more sympathetic to Russian concerns. The involvement of other Trump-aligned figures further reinforces this possibility.

The timing of these talks is crucial. As the war in Ukraine enters a protracted phase, with no clear end in sight, both Russia and the United States may be seeking ways to manage the escalating risks and avoid a direct confrontation. The Biden administration has provided substantial military and economic aid to Ukraine, but questions remain about the long-term sustainability of this support.
